Common Categories of Musculoskeletal Pain
MSK conditions typically stem from overuse, biomechanical misalignment, age-related degeneration, or sudden traumatic injury.

- Weight-Bearing Joint Pain: Osteoarthritis of the knees and hips, meniscus tears, and hip impingement that limit mobility.
- Upper Limb Disorders: Frozen shoulder (adhesive capsulitis), rotator cuff tendinopathy, tennis/golfer’s elbow, and carpal tunnel syndrome.
- Lower Limb & Foot Conditions: Plantar fasciitis, Achilles tendinitis, ankle sprains, and shin splints.
- Generalized MSK Conditions: Fibromyalgia, myofascial pain syndrome, muscle spasms, and systemic inflammatory joint diseases like rheumatoid arthritis.
Key Causes & Risk Factors
| Trigger Category | Specific Factors | Impact on MSK System |
|---|---|---|
| Postural Stress | Long sitting hours, desk work, poor ergonomics | Creates muscle imbalances and strain on spinal discs |
| Mechanical Overload | Heavy lifting, sudden repetitive motions | Leads to tendonitis, ligament sprains, and muscle tears |
| Degenerative Changes | Aging, cartilage wear and tear | Decreases joint cushioning, causing stiffness and osteoarthritis |
| Systemic Factors | Vitamin D deficiency, inflammatory conditions | Weakens bone density and exacerbates generalized joint pain |
How Specialized Physical Therapy Helps
Effective pain management requires addressing the root cause rather than just masking symptoms. Modern physical therapy offers a structured, non-invasive path to recovery.
- Targeted Clinical Assessment: Identifying joint restriction, muscle weakness, and biomechanical compensations.
- Manual Therapy & Joint Mobilization: Hands-on techniques to improve joint glide, reduce soft tissue tightness, and restore range of motion.
- Electrotherapy & Modalities: Using TENS, ultrasound, or dry needling to reduce acute inflammation and relieve muscle spasms.
- Customized Strengthening & Rehabilitation: Targeted exercise protocols to stabilize joints, rebuild core strength, and prevent recurrence.
When to Seek Professional Physical Therapy
If joint stiffness lasts longer than a few days, disrupts your sleep, or restricts your walking and working capacity, a professional physical evaluation is essential. Early intervention prevents chronic tissue degeneration and speeds up functional recovery.
